Offer description

Applications are invited for a Locum Consultant Radiologist with MSK interest post at the Wye Valley NHS Trust (WVT).

A full time (10 PA) Consultant post is being advertised. This is an additional post, approved to meet additional demand. The post is intended to be whole‑time, but applications would also be considered from candidates wishing to work part‑time for personal or domestic reasons.

The successful candidate will join the existing establishment of 18 Consultant Radiologists in providing a comprehensive radiology service to the population of Herefordshire Health District and a catchment population from mid‑Wales and referrals from surrounding counties of Shropshire, Worcestershire and Gwent (total population 230,000).

The post holder should have broad radiology experience with the skills expected from a fully trained and experienced general radiologist, as well as a specialised interest with experience in MSK radiology.

The post holder will be expected to take part in departmental audit and clinical governance issues, provide training and education to medical and other departmental staff as required, and participate in multidisciplinary team (MDT) meetings.

The post holder will also be required to participate in the on‑call rota, which is currently 1 in 14.


Main duties of the job

The job plan and proposed timetable will be organised to meet the needs of the department and will be by mutual agreement. The job plan will be for 10 programmed activities (PA’s) to include 1.5 PAs for Core SPA (appraisal, revalidation, job planning, CPD and core department meetings) plus an additional 1 PA of SPA to develop departmental priorities which can then be normally built into the job plan in subsequent years. Unused SPA time would be expected to be used for direct clinical care.

A degree of flexibility will be expected in relation to departmental duties, particularly when colleagues are absent on leave to maintain service commitments.

Supporting activity time should be used for teaching, training, education, CPD, audit, appraisal revalidation, administration, research and service development – evidence will be expected to ensure this time is being used appropriately.

The job plan will be finalised by mutual agreement.


About us

Wye Valley NHS Trust is a member of an NHS Foundation Group with South Warwickshire NHS FT, the George Eliot Hospital NHS Trust and Worcestershire Acute Hospitals NHS Trust.

Located on the border with Wales in the shadow of the Black Mountains, we provide acute and community services across Herefordshire and into parts of Powys and run Hereford County Hospital and the community hospitals in Bromyard, Leominster and Ross‑on‑Wye.

Worcestershire is our neighbouring county. The post holder will be required to travel between sites.

We are a progressive and forward‑looking trust with ambitious plans to improve quality and integrate patient pathways through close collaborative working with our partners to deliver the quality of care we'd want for our family and friends.

More than 3,500 people work for the Trust – they tell us it's a great place to work, blending the busyness of a DGH with the benefits of working in a beautiful rural and unspoilt county like Herefordshire.

We can offer a great work‑life balance and have a fine tradition of working with staff to help them achieve their full potential.

Our values – Care, Accountability, Respect and Excellence – are at the heart of all we do. We believe in providing the right care in the right place at the right time, all the time.
